One of the most significant impacts of AI on human-machine interaction is the ability to automate tasks that were previously performed by humans. This has led to increased efficiency and productivity in various industries, from manufacturing to healthcare. However, it has also raised concerns about job displacement and the need for re-skilling the workforce.
Another impact of AI on human-machine interaction is the ability to personalize experiences for users. AI-powered systems can analyze vast amounts of data to understand user preferences and behaviors, enabling them to deliver tailored experiences. This has led to the rise of chatbots, virtual assistants, and other AI-powered tools that can provide personalized assistance to users.
However, the use of AI in human-machine interaction also raises ethical concerns. For example, AI-powered systems can be biased, leading to discrimination against certain groups of people. It is essential to ensure that AI systems are designed with ethical considerations in mind, and that they are transparent and accountable.
Human-centered design is a critical factor in shaping the future of human-machine interaction with AI. This approach focuses on designing systems that are intuitive, easy to use, and meet the needs of users. It involves understanding user needs and behaviors, and designing systems that are accessible and inclusive.
One example of human-centered design in action is the development of voice assistants like Amazon’s Alexa and Google Assistant. These systems are designed to be conversational and natural, making it easy for users to interact with them. They are also designed to be accessible to people with disabilities, such as those who are visually impaired.
Another example of human-centered design is the development of autonomous vehicles. These vehicles are designed to be safe and easy to use, with features like voice commands and intuitive interfaces. They are also designed to be accessible to people with disabilities, such as those who use wheelchairs.
